Getting Started with Your Pizzeria
As soon as you fire up Good Pizza, Great Pizza, you’re greeted with a warm and welcoming vibe. The game kicks off with a straightforward tutorial that gets you up to speed on the basics of pizza making. It’s like having your very own pizza-making coach by your side, ensuring you don’t toss too much cheese or skimp on the pepperoni.
The game’s graphics are delightfully simple yet vibrant. The art style is cartoonish, bringing a sense of whimsy to the whole pizza-making process. It's not just about slapping ingredients onto dough; it's about creating a masterpiece that looks as good as it tastes.
The Daily Grind: Orders, Challenges, and More
Every day in the game is a new opportunity to whip up delicious pizzas for your customers. Each order comes with its own quirks and requests, and it's up to you to satisfy these hungry patrons. Whether they want extra mushrooms or the works without olives, it’s your job to get it right.
The game throws in a good mix of challenges to keep you on your toes. Sometimes, you’ll need to hustle to serve a rush of customers, while other times you’ll be managing your ingredients to ensure you don’t run out of crucial toppings. It’s this balancing act that keeps you coming back for more doughy fun.
Making Money and Upgrading Your Pizzeria
Success in Good Pizza, Great Pizza isn’t just measured in customer satisfaction but also in the cash you rake in. As you earn money, you can reinvest it into your pizzeria, upgrading everything from your oven to your counter space. These upgrades not only make your life easier but also add a satisfying layer of strategy to the game.
One of the coolest features is the ability to decorate your pizzeria. You can really make the place feel like your own by adding personal touches that reflect your style. It’s like interior decorating meets pizza masterclass.
Friendly Competition
Adding a bit of spice to the mix is your rival pizzeria just across the street. They’re always trying to one-up you, which introduces a fun competitive element. You’ll find yourself striving to outdo them, ensuring your pizzas are the best in town.
The interactions with your rival add a playful narrative to the game. It's not just about making pizzas; it's about becoming the best pizza chef in the neighborhood.
